Output e637bd741aa92babf80329ae7edf0136c6a10582343290ceae4dea57a8c3d10a:10

value
408983
script pubkey
OP_0 OP_PUSHBYTES_20 8b44ca8c9872ad555a839c31599011d94c54a205
address
bc1q3dzv4rycw2k42k5rnsc4nyq3m9x9fgs9qn6pys
transaction
e637bd741aa92babf80329ae7edf0136c6a10582343290ceae4dea57a8c3d10a
confirmations
153331
spent
true